Hinshaw Partner Vincent Rizzo Named to 2022 Chicago Daily Law Bulletin 40 Illinois Attorneys Under Forty to Watch

The U.S. law firm Hinshaw & Culbertson LLP is pleased to announce that partner Vincent Rizzo has been selected by Chicago Daily Law Bulletin and Chicago Lawyer among their list of "40 Illinois Attorneys Under Forty to Watch – 2022."
In a Chicago Lawyer profile, clients and peers described Rizzo as a "true leader," and pointed to his "deep understanding of the law, […] successful results and ability to craft the most cost-effective solutions" for the firms he represents.
"Vincent is an accomplished and skilled litigator, who stands shoulders to shoulder with the very best of his peers," said Hinshaw Chairman Peter Sullivan. "He is also highly regarded throughout the legal industry and Chicago community for his tireless efforts to promote diversity and inclusion within the profession and in our schools and businesses. It is gratifying to see that Chicago Daily Law Bulletin has recognized his dedication and commitment."
Rizzo represents public and private entities in employment, tort, and civil rights litigation, in Illinois and California. He defends entities and employees in disputes related to Title VII, Section 1983, Americans with Disabilities Act, Family and Medical Leave Act, and personal injury. He also advises employees and employers on various aspects of the employment relationship, including employee misconduct, and other disciplinary matters. Prior to joining the firm, Rizzo served as Assistant Corporation Counsel for the City of Chicago Department of Law, representing the city and its employees in state and federal litigation related to civil rights violations.
In addition to his active law practice, Rizzo is a dedicated champion and advocate for LGBTQ+ equality within the firm and in the community through various organizations. He is a member of the Hinshaw team responsible for obtaining 100 percent on the Corporate Equality Index from the Human Rights Campaign. He also serves on the board of Hinshaw's LGBTQ+ Affinity Group and leads the firm's LGBTQ+ Corporate Equality and Harassment Prevention Training Program, providing training to both clients and the firm's new attorneys and staff.
He also holds various leadership roles in the legal community, including Secretary of LAGBAC, Chicago's LGBTQ+ bar association. In this role, Rizzo leads efforts to unite and strengthen the LGBTQ+ legal community through mentorship, networking, scholarships, and evaluation of candidates for judicial office. He is also an annual presenter at Lavender Law, the largest LGBTQ+ legal conference in the country. In addition, Rizzo is co-chair of the American Bar Association's Sexual Orientation and Gender Identity Issues Network and the Cook County Bar Association's LGBTQ+ Section.
Rizzo was selected in 2021 as a “Notable LGBTQ Executive” by Crain’s Chicago Business, and selected by his peers for inclusion in “Best Lawyers: Ones to Watch” for Commercial Litigation and Labor and Employment in 2022 and 2023.
Each year, Chicago Daily Law Bulletin and Chicago Lawyer recognize 40 attorneys under forty from across the state of Illinois who are nominated by their peers. Honorees are selected based on character, exemplary legal skills and accomplishments, and community service.
